In Term 1, 2 and 3, the College hosts 'Excellence Academy Trial Days' which sees students new and existing who are interested in applying for one of the College's successful Excellence Academies. The following Excellence Academy Trial Days are as follows:
- Trial 1 - Friday 28th March (Week 9, Term 1)
- Trial 2 - Friday 13th June (Week 8, Term 2)
- Trial 3 - Friday 12th September (Week, 9, Term 3)

Dance:
We are thrilled to welcome another new cohort to our Dance Academy! This year is particularly exciting as, for the first time ever, we have three classes—marking a new milestone in our program's growth. 

Our Year 8 and 9 students are diving straight into practical learning, exploring both jazz and lyrical styles as they refine their technique and performance skills. Meanwhile, our dedicated Year 7 dancers are laying the foundation for success by focusing on key theoretical knowledge, with their first exam taking place this week. 

We can’t wait to see the passion, creativity, and hard work each student brings to the stage this year. Welcome to an incredible year of dance!

Year 9 PPP:

As a part of Ripley Valley State Secondary College's commitment to student success, all Year 9 students and their parent/carer will participate in a Pathway Preparation Plan (PPP) meeting. This meeting is a critical aspect of the transition into the Senior Phase of Learning. The Pathway Plan is finalised at a compulsory interview held with a member of the College's Leadership Team. At the interview Year 9 students and their parent/carer will have the opportunity to discuss future pathways, study options and career goals for your child's future education.
All previous presentations, materials and resources can be found on our College website by clicking the link below. The PPP Meetings will be held on Wednesday 23rd July (Week 3, Term 3).

Year Level Structures:

Every student at the College is a part of a Year Level Structure that helps support the student in many aspects, these covers:

  • support student wellbeing
  • complex case management
  • major, minor behaviour referrals 
  • suspensions
  • monitor student outcomes
  • track academic, behaviour, attendance student data
  • referral to student support services (SSS) team
